UI设计师主要是围绕用户使用的体验,界面的视觉设计来工作,他的职责主要是目标用户审美习惯和趋向的研究、界面风格的设定以及细节的美术制作(工作量主要集中在这一块)、产品性格的阐述和情感的表达.所以我们可以从中得到一些答案了,如果你是专做UI视觉设计师那么你可以没必要学习代码程序!现在的互联网公司UI设计是和开发人员并肩作战,才可做出漂亮的视觉效果和满足功能的项目.如今,在国内这个岗位的划分也比较混乱,在很多大公司里,UI一般指交互设计---针对产品和系统行为的设计,找需求、分析竞品、做信息构架、画高低保真原型的那种,在小公司因为成本,UI可能既要做交互设计又要做视觉设计又要做前端等.
UI设计培训内容
1、初步认识UI:了解UI设计师的角色定义和价值体现,UI的含义、UI设计师的含义.
2、学习内容:学习设计基础、字体、构图、手绘等基础技能.快速培养UI设计师的视觉敏锐度,和绘画能力.
3、二维造型:二维简约图标绘制原理与技法,各种材质质感表现.
4、三维造型:(物体的体积、结构、透与光影表现).
5、色彩原理:色彩属性、对比与调和、色彩的混色配置、设计色彩的表述体系,色彩的装饰美感及色彩的表现方法.
6、设计软件应用:以Photoshop软件为工具,讲解书籍封面设计、海报设计、广告设计、影楼后期处理、包装设计、喷绘设计、画册设计、DM设计等企业实际工作中的具体项目.
7、矢量图形绘制软件Illustrator为工具,标志设计、字体设计、图形设计、企业VI设计、卡通形象设计等企业实际工作中的具体项目.
8、字体专项设计:字体的分类和种类、字体的认识、各种场合字体的应用、形象时尚字体设计、字体标志及在广告设计中的实际应用.
9、版式专项设计:版式的概念、版式中的色彩应用、版式中的字体应用以及网页、书籍、报纸、画册、DM、海报等中的应用.
10、平面项目设计:结合软件、色彩、字体及版式的学习,针对宣传单、折页、名片、海报及VI做专题设计,提升综合应用能力及平面UI设计能力.
那么UI 设计对于代码需要了解到什么程度?
这个是因人而异的.因为我们不可能每个人都掌握所有的技能,所以对于你需要去了解多少代码这件事,主要是由你所侧重的那一方面对于代码的需求是多少来决定的.但是从整体上来着想,如果你对这一方面有兴趣并且也有能力去学习的话,我的建议是越多越好.那么如何去学习呢?首先重要的是去了解技术的可行性边界.
两种主要的了解方式:
一种就是去读一些编程方面的书.我特别建议你,当你想去做一些 Android 或者是 iOS 设计的时候,你就去找一两本这方面的书,把它们翻一遍或者很快速地去看一遍,然后你就会知道有哪些控件、方式和基本的常识.这个过程很快就能结束,我们以前都有这样做过.
二种就是去看大量的产品,去看看现在的产品都已经实现了什么样的功能或效果.其实当前在技术层面上和 UI 相关的地方基本上没有特别多的难点,所以只要你去看看在别的软件里的效果都有哪些,它们又是如何被实现的,看得多了以后你就会发现,同理,这些东西在我的设计里是可以实现的,或者说是很快可以做出来的.这也是一种很好的方式去了解并拓展技术的可行性边界,去了解哪些东西可以做,哪些东西还不能做.
除此之外还有一个很重要的方面,就是你在做具体的一些设计的时候和开发团队之间的配合问题.因为你做的每一点设计在去具体实现的时候对技术都有相关的不同需求,所以这个时候在工作中就要去和工程师进行特别深入和紧密的交流.尤其是你在做交互或者产品设计相关的工作的时候,你需要不断地去和工程师沟通,去了解你的设计或想法到底能不能实现.如果不可以做的话,你就需要知道难点在哪里,怎么样才能使它变得可行.